What Are Stove Pellets?
Stove pellets are made from compressed sawdust and wood shavings, finely ground and circularly compressed into small pellets. This manufacturing process creates a high-density fuel source that burns cleanly and efficiently. The primary raw materials used to produce stove pellets include:
- Leftover wood byproducts from lumber mills.
- Wood chips from sustainable forests.
- Agricultural residues, such as corn stalks and wheat straw.
Benefits of Using Stove Pellets in Bulk
Purchasing stove pellets in bulk offers numerous advantages, both for the consumer's wallet and for the environment. Here are some key benefits:
1. Cost Efficiency
Buying stove pellets in bulk can greatly reduce heating costs. When you purchase in larger quantities, the price per pellet often decreases, leading to significant savings throughout the heating season.
2. Sustainable Energy Source
Stove pellets are considered a renewable energy source. As they are produced from wood waste and byproducts, they help to minimize the use of fossil fuels, contributing positively to our planet's health and reducing carbon footprints.
3. Ease of Storage
Bulk pellets are usually packaged in large bags or containers, making them easier to store compared to traditional firewood. Their compact size makes it possible to store large amounts in a small space, ensuring that homeowners always have fuel on hand for heating.
4. Low Emissions
Compared to traditional wood burning, stove pellets produce significantly lower emissions of harmful pollutants. This cleaner burning process translates to better air quality, which is especially important in urban areas.
Choosing the Right Stove Pellets
When selecting stove pellets, it’s crucial to opt for high-quality pellets from reputable suppliers. Here are important factors to consider:
1. Material Composition
High-quality stove pellets are made from 100% natural wood without additives or contaminants. Always check for certifications that guarantee wood cleanliness, such as the Pellet Fuels Institute (PFI) certification.
2. Ash Content
The lower the ash content, the better the quality of the pellets. Higher-quality pellets typically produce less than 1% ash. This means less cleanup and optimal performance of your stove.
3. Moisture Content
A moisture content of less than 6% is ideal for pellets. High moisture can lead to inefficient burning and an increase in creosote buildup in the chimney, which can be hazardous.

Storing Your Stove Pellets
Once you've purchased your stove pellets in bulk, proper storage is key to maintaining their quality. Here are some tips:
1. Keep Them Dry
Moisture is the enemy of stove pellets. Store them in a dry, covered area away from ground moisture and rain. Avoid direct contact with the soil to prevent dampness.
2. Ventilation
Ensure good ventilation around the storage area to keep the pellets dry and prevent mold from growing. Using pallets or shelves can help elevate the bags off the ground.
3. Rotate Your Stock
If you're continuously buying pellets, practice the "first in, first out" method to ensure older pellets are used first, maintaining their freshness and quality.
How to Use Stove Pellets Efficiently
To maximize the value of your stove pellets, follow these guidelines for efficient use:
1. Proper Stove Maintenance
Regularly clean and maintain your pellet stove to ensure optimal performance. This includes cleaning the burn pot, chimney, and checking for any clogs.
2. Use the Right Feed Rate
Adjust the feed rate of your stove according to the heating needs of your space. A properly adjusted feed rate allows for efficient combustion, maximizing heating output while conserving fuel.
The Environmental Impact of Using Stove Pellets
Stove pellets are not just a cost-effective solution for heating; they also have substantial environmental benefits:
1. Carbon Neutrality
Burning wood releases carbon dioxide, which is the same gas that trees absorb as they grow. Therefore, using stove pellets can be considered a carbon-neutral heating solution when sourced sustainably.
2. Conservation of Resources
Utilizing waste materials and byproducts from industries minimizes the demand for raw materials and reduces landfill waste. This practice aligns with sustainable development goals and circular economy principles.
